On Sun, Sep 08, 2013 at 11:53:44AM +0100, Richard W.M. Jones wrote:
> It's expected that some tests in the libguestfs test suite will fail.
> I'm working on fixing those.  However the majority should run fine, as
> should 'make quickcheck' (ie. libguestfs-test-tool) -- if
> libguestfs-test-tool doesn't work then you're missing some dependency
> above.

The test suite should pass now.

> I'm also working on making the libvirt backend work.

The libvirt backend now works too, modulo some issues described here:

Note you will need Cole Robinson's not-yet-upstream libvirt on ARM
patch set in order to use the libvirt backend.
